IT'S HERE! Cheryl and Maura's Inaugural Holiday Gift Guide, Part 2. Part 1 was our Gift Guide, our take on creative gifts for your favorite loan officer, broker, closing attorney, home inspector, co-op agent...and maybe a few things for you to throw under the tree for yourself. Join us for a cozy cocktail (yes, it's our first episode in a bar!) as we take you through our picks for those important people on your extended real estate team. Links for all of the items we mention are below in these Show Notes!


Part 2 is a little BONUS content for you on following the rules (like, the official ones, folks -- RESPA, real estate law) of giving. Hope you enjoy!

REAL Smart with Cheryl King and Maura Neill

REAL Smart is a podcast about real estate for real estate industry folks — REALTORS®, real estate agents, lenders, closing and title folks, real estate investors, and hey, anyone looking to learn a little more about real estate…and get REAL(ly)* Smart.Join REALTOR® Maura Neill and Real Estate Attorney Cheryl King as they discuss all things real estate -- sometimes they agree, and sometimes they don't (but it's more fun that way, isn't it?). She frequently provide presentations to attorneys, mortgage companies and real estate companies on negotiation, financing, loan fraud, contract creation, contract interpretation, cybersecurity, and social media. She is a certified instructor for the Georgia Association of REALTOR®’s Partners in Education Department.She co-hosted the Home Radio real estate radio show on iHeart Radio and currently co-hosts the REALsmart real estate podcast. She published a monthly newsletter on Linkedin and on her smartstips.com website.She received a Bachelor of Arts degree from Louisiana State University and a Juris Doctor degree from the University of Richmond School of Law. While attending the University of Richmond, she was the Managing Editor of the Journal of Law and Technology and was named the University of Richmond’s “Woman Lawyer of the Year” by the National Association of Women Lawyers.She and her husband are both Louisiana State University alumnae and there daughter is currently at LSU studying engineering and computer science.MAURA NEILL (ABR, AHWD, CRS, e-PRO, MRP, PSA, MA): Maura is a second-generation REALTOR® who combines her love for the industry with her passion for education. Before getting into the real estate business in 2001, Maura previously taught at Florida State University and the University of Phoenix. She is an active agent with RE/MAX Around Atlanta, leading her team and representing buyers and sellers on a day-to-day basis, and considers education – both clients and other real estate agents – an important part of her role as a REALTOR®. Maura is sought-after nationally for leadership training and as a real estate speaker and instructor on subjects such as emotional intelligence, problem-solving and goal setting, negotiation strategies, and customer service and client retention. She was the Lead Instructor and Subject Matter Expert for NAR’s Military Relocation Professional (MRP) certification and for the Accredited Buyer Representative (ABR) elective class, “Generating Buyer and Seller Leads: Capture, Qualify, and Convert.” In 2021, she was a member of the NAR Leadership Team, serving as President Charlie Oppler’s Public and Federal Issues Liaison, and policy, RPAC, and advocacy are a strong focus in her business and work as a REALTOR® volunteer; she is involved on the national, state, and local levels. Peer recognitions include the 2020 CRS National President’s Award and the 2015 Atlanta REALTOR® of the Year. Maura is a 2016 graduate of the NAR Leadership Academy, a Platinum R RPAC investor, a member of RPAC President’s Circle, and was honored at the $50k level of the NAR RPAC Hall of Fame in 2022.Maura lives in Sandy Springs, Georgia, with her husband Ben, and their Beagles Charlie, Jarvis, and Bebe.
